When discussing high load on a Linux server, it is essential to know the concept of swapping and itsrelationship to system efficiency. Swapping is the method of moving inactive or less regularly accessed memory pagesfrom the RAM to the disk, thereby releasing up bodily memory for more quick use. Whereas swapping is normally a usefulmechanism to manage memory utilization, it can additionally contribute to high load in sure scenarios.

The different findings from Dinyer et al (2) were that sRPE values tended to extend over the study whereas feeling scale scores tended to lower. Although the researchers didn’t statistically analyze it, Determine 4 from Lasevicius et al (20) exhibits that sRPE values didn’t seem to change, on average, from the beginning to the top of the study. Speculatively, the rise in sRPE in Dinyer could presumably be as a end result of amassed fatigue for the explanation that topics were untrained, while Lasevicius’ subjects had been skilled, however we can’t be positive.
